Christopher Allen Gearhart was born June 14, 1990, in Humboldt, Iowa, the son of Glenn and Mary (Forsythe) Gearhart. He was a 2008 graduate of West Bend-Mallard High School.
Christopher was a member of the United Methodist Church in West Bend where he was active in the Methodist Youth Fellowship Group. He served as President and Vice President of F.F.A. and was honored by his peers as homecoming king in the fall of his senior year. Christopher worked for Helleseth Construction.
An avid outdoorsman, Christopher loved to hunt, fish and trap. He enjoyed SAQ, weightlifting and playing football for the Wolverines. Most of all, Christopher loved to spend time with family and friends, especially, Mindy Bruellman.
On Saturday, August 16, Christopher passed away.
Left to cherish his memory are his parents: Glenn and Mary; sister, Nicole Gearhart; maternal grandparents: George Forsythe of West Bend and Barbara Forsythe of Mesa, Arizona; and many aunts, uncles, cousins and friends.
He was preceded in death by his paternal grandparents, Robert and Irene (Christensen) Gearhart.
